A couple was driving over to the zoo on 4 th of July.
It started to rain. The wife suggested going home, but the husband said
that Houston 's shower comes and goes. As the rain was pouring down, he
anticipated people leaving the zoo and the weather will be cooler. There
will be more parking spaces available and the zoo will be less crowded.
Indeed, when they arrived, the heavy rain turned to light sprinkles. They
thank the Lord for being gracious to them.
Life
is filled with surprises that are contrary to our plans. These occurrences
are very normal. Both happy people as well as unhappy people are faced
with similar experiences in life.
The difference is perspective. Unhappy people tend
to have a more pessimistic attitude and they would focus on the unpleasant
life events. They become introspective and self-centered in their thinking.
On the other hand, happy people have a more optimistic attitude and they
allow room for disappointments and failures. They believe that all things
work together for good for those who love God and are called according
to His purpose. God is in control and He loves His children. As believers
strive to love God and discover His purposes for them, He will work all
things for good according to His timing. They know how to maximize each
day of their life by making lemonade out of lemons.
